Government Ensures Repatriation of Pinay Nurse After Abu Dhabi Car Accident

- Advertisement -

The Department of Migrant Workers (DMW) has confirmed the immediate repatriation of a Filipina nurse who died in a car accident in Abu Dhabi.

The DMW also assured that the Philippine government will provide all available assistance to the nurse’s family, particularly to her husband.

The nurse tragically passed away due to a vehicular accident in the United Arab Emirates.

In response, Migrant Workers Secretary Hans Leo Cacdac announced that representatives from the DMW and the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) have been dispatched to Abu Dhabi to assist in the investigation.

Secretary Cacdac further stated that government personnel, alongside the nurse’s husband, Reyna Jane Ancheta, are in Abu Dhabi to claim the body.

This effort aims to ensure the swift return of the deceased nurse’s remains to her homeland.
